Born in 1970 in Los Angeles, Natasha Ryan emerged as a notable actress in the 1970s and early 1980s, contributing to the cult cinema landscape with her roles in Kingdom of the Spiders (1977) and The Day Time Ended (1980). In The Entity (1982), she plays a pivotal role that enhances the film's exploration of supernatural horror. Ryan's performances capture the essence of the era's exploitation cinema, making her a significant figure in the genre's evolution.
Kingdom of the Spiders
Investigating the mysterious deaths of a number of farm animals, vet Rack Hansen discovers that his town lies in the path of hordes of migrating tarantulas. Before he can take action, the streets are overrun by killer spiders, trapping a small group of townsfolk in a remote hotel.
